Well, things are starting to come in for Halloween already. Got my first order of 150 feet of orange rope light today! Very excited to see it. The rope light will run under the boardwalk of the yard haunt. I'm hoping I can get away with just the one length, but I may need to pick up a second roll before Halloween.
Also coming this week, my mega-fogger! I finally decided to spend the money and get a big fogger. The one I ordered is a Chauvet Hurricane 1700 watt industrial fogger. The manufacturer says it can kick out up to 20,000 cubic feet of fog a minute. My hope is to build a "Y" pipe fog chiller and cover the cul-de-sac with ground fog. I'll definitely be testing in October.
